Subject: Memtrace cut-over complete

Team,

Cut-over to Memtrace v2 for GPU memory profiling finished last night. Old v1 agents are disabled; any tickets referencing v1 dashboards should be closed as resolved-by-migration. Sampling overhead is now under 2% and allocation traces include kernel names. Known gap: profiles older than 30 days were not migrated. Point customers at the v2 docs for setup questions. For reference when troubleshooting, the agent now runs with the following configuration.

settings of bagaf-bawip:
[aldax]
port = 5000
region = south-4
host = aldax.brasklabs.corp
team = brivan
timeout_ms = 2000
retries = 2

### Action item: Harrowfield gateway buffering

During the outage, the Harrowfield telemetry gateway dropped readings from roughly forty tractors because its in-memory buffer had no overflow policy. Owner for the fix is the Fieldwire team: add disk-backed spill, cap retention at six hours, and alert when the buffer exceeds half capacity. Target is two sprints out. Progress will be reported at this sync until closed. Design notes, capacity math, and the review checklist are being tracked on the internal page:

runbook for yahop-tajep: https://jenkins.olvarqstack.internal/settings

## Design Excerpt: Flaky DNS in Copperline SDK

Plugin authors have reported intermittent resolution failures when the Copperline host rotates resolvers mid-session. Our analysis shows the stub resolver caches negative responses too aggressively, so a single transient NXDOMAIN poisons lookups for minutes. The fix introduces bounded negative caching plus jittered retries, both configurable per plugin. The resolver constants shipping in the next minor release follow.

constants for yaduf-fahag:
BUDGETS = {
    "kelix": 528,
    "briwyn": 734,
}

MANAGEMENT MEETING MINUTES — Gross-Margin Review

Attendees: Voss, Landry, Okafor. Q3 gross margin at 41.2%, down 1.8 points. Drivers: input costs on the Ferrow line, discounting at Calder accounts. Actions: Landry to model price uplift; Okafor to renegotiate supplier terms by month-end. Finance to reforecast by Friday. Strategy implications are covered in the confidential note below.

management briefing: Headcount on the Belix team goes from 60 to 93 by the end of November. Gross margin on Belix came in at 23 percent against a plan of 47 percent.